Eat, Drink and Be Merry
Most of the traditional events in Tenerife are centred on music, food, drink, colourful costumes and a fantastic party atmosphere. A party is called a “fiesta” and it usually involves homemade food and local wine served from stalls. People will dress up in vibrant traditional costumes and come together to sing and dance.
If you have the chance to book your flights to Tenerife during February or March, you will be able to enjoy the annual Carnival. In the capital city of Santa Cruz, the streets will come alive with parties, dancing, and live music. The “murgas”, which are performing troupes, will sing amusing and satirical songs about politics and current affairs in Tenerife.
Religious Pilgrimages
Another important tradition that you might experience when you arrive on your flights to Tenerife is the “Romerias”. On these special days, the people of the island honour a particular saint by making a pilgrimage. You will see large groups of people walking through the streets dressed in traditional costume, with singers and musicians following along.

Modern home décor is clean and contemporary, especially when it comes to the bath or powder room. Stark, clean lines and smooth surfaces are the hallmarks of modern style. Hardware such as bathroom faucets, towel rings, drawer pulls and robe hooks in brushed and matte stainless steel or nickel finishes are all the rage, with more ornate gold tone finishes taking on a dated look.

 

New materials like bamboo can now be seen crafted into bathroom organizers, bath mats and shower stools; timeless teak remains a naturally mildew-resistant favorite for shower benches, tub and shower mats and other bathroom accessories. Organization is key – containing toiletries and bathroom clutter results in a cleaner and more modern look so popular today.

Clean lines are also seen in the bedroom with elegant bedding punctuated by European shams serving as a backstop for a bolster pillow or an attractive arrangement of toss and boudoir pillows. Most modern bedding consists of a bed skirt, a quilt or comforter and pillows shams; a tailored look done in neutral tones helps to create a contemporary and calming environment designed to promote rest and relaxation.

Contemporary home décor has a focus on seamless transition from one room to the next so coordinating bed and bathroom décor is important. A Variety of Accommodation Choices for Holidays in Crete

Posted by admin in Tour on 11 5th, 2011
If you choose to go on holidays Crete, you will have lots to think about before you travel.  There are numerous holiday locations dotted throughout the island, each with their own types of accommodation.  Whether you want to spend a weekend in a budget hotel or whether you want to spend a week in the most luxurious accommodation money can buy, there are a variety of options available to you.
Budget
The budget accommodation options for holidays Crete are usually found in the form of guesthouses or local accommodation.  Both enable you to get a true taste of the Cretan way of life and are easy on the wallet too.  Try and look for owners with a last name ending in –akis – this means they are a true Cretan and have probably grown up in the area.
Luxury
If you would rather spend your holidays Crete in ultimate luxury, your best bet is to find a private villa.  There are lots of these dotted all over the island and most come complete with modern features, satellite television, luxurious décor and infinity pools.  Expect to pay quite a bit for these – especially during the summer months.
Organic
Your last but possibly most interesting accommodation option for holidays Crete is somewhere organic.  There are a number of tavernas and farms that also have rooms available for tourists, with the addition of organic home grown food.  These are great for people who want to spend their holidays ‘returning to Earth’.
